Orange is a town in Franklin County, Massachusetts, situated along the Millers River in the North Quabbin region. It’s located about 30 miles east of Greenfield and surrounded by forests, lakes, and scenic hills.
History
Incorporated in 1810, Orange grew through furniture making, tools, and early aviation. It was home to the Grout Automobile Company, one of the first car manufacturers in the United States.
